我正在尝试从本地独立的融合Kafka主题连接到Snowflake表。我通过ksqldb
使用以下连接器配置。
CREATE SINK CONNECTOR `snowflake_sink` WITH(
"name"='snowflake_sink',
"tasks.max"='1',
"connector.class"='com.snowflake.kafka.connector.SnowflakeSinkConnector',
"topics"='USERPROFILE',
"snowflake.url.name"='https://mybu.mycompany.us-east-1.aws.privatelink.snowflakecomputing.com',
"snowflake.user.name”=‘myuser’,
"snowflake.database.name"='DEMO_DB',
"snowflake.topic2table.map"='USERPROFILE:UK_SF_DB1_Table1',
"snowflake.schema.name"='PUBLIC',
"snowflake.private.key”=‘<valid private key>’,
"snowflake.private.key.passphrase”=‘<valid pass phrase>’,
"key.converter"='org.apache.kafka.connect.storage.StringConverter',
"value.converter"='com.snowflake.kafka.connector.records.SnowflakeJsonConverter',
"key.converter.schema.registry.url"='http://schema-registry:8081',
"value.converter.schema.registry.url"='http://schema-registry:8081');
Ksqldb抛出错误,说雪花url,用户名,私钥无效。它们都是有效的,因为我可以使用相同的通过Snowflake web ui登录。
发布于 2020-08-30 20:47:43
对此进行故障排除的一些想法:
这可能是在您准备此问题时发生的,因此请仔细检查它们。
https://docs.snowflake.com/en/user-guide/kafka-connector-install.html
我希望这个helps...Rich
附注:如果此(或其他)答案对您有帮助,请花点时间通过单击答案旁边的复选标记将其从“灰色显示”切换到“已填充”,从而“接受”该答案。
发布于 2021-11-22 17:30:20
您应该删除智能引号,并使用正常的引号,如‘nowlake.url.name’=‘my.domain.com:443’,
https://stackoverflow.com/questions/63655145
复制相似问题